A book about what medicine cannot see: how force, timing, energy, and behavior interact to create — and resolve — chronic pain. Written by Cameron Cietek from 15 years of clinical practice.
Modern medicine is brilliant at diagnosing and treating acute problems — fractures, infections, tumors. But for the millions of people with chronic pain, normal MRIs, and "nothing wrong on imaging" — medicine runs out of answers.
This book explains what medicine is missing: the mechanical, neurological, energetic, and behavioral layers of the body that imaging cannot see. And more importantly — how to address them.
